#FC809B Hex color

#FC809B

The hexadecimal color code #FC809B corresponds to the code RGB( 252, 128, 155 ). It's a shade of Red. This color is a combination of red (at 0,99 level), green (at 0,50 level) and blue (at 0,61 level). Its brightness is 74% and its saturation is 95%. It is composed of red at 47%, green at 23% and blue at 28%.
